Montenegro Background
Data sourced: 2025.   Page updated: 2025-10-30

In Montenegro, it is allowed to smoke and legal to sell cigarettes, buy them online, and import them for trade, but it is illegal to purchase them from vending machines. In addition, health warning on packaging is required and the minimum age restriction on sales is 18 years. There are also restrictions on smoking in public places. Despite these regulations, the prevalence data from 2024 indicate that 37% of the adults were current smokers in the country, including 34.5% of females and 39.8% of males. For reference, there were 191 thousand daily smokers in 2017, and daily smoking prevalence was 37.6% overall, 35.6% among females, and 39.6% among males. In terms of mortality, statistics show that smoking-related mortality in 2021 was 1.3 thousand, including 352 female deaths and 973 male deaths. This indicates that tobacco smoking caused 13.42% of all deaths in the country in 2021, with 7.71% female deaths and 18.34% male deaths.
